Ottawa : A Cycling City and Cyclists’ Mecca • Urban regional population of approximately 1m • 57% of adults ride a bike * • Since 2005, cycling is the fastest growing mode of transportation in the city **

• About 300kms of bike paths • Only segregated bike lane in downtown core in Ontario. Has 2900+ peak riders/day • Every Sunday morning May-September, 60km of paved roads closed to cars

• Multiple levels of government : 2 provinces; 2 municipalities; federal; federal agencies • Supportive of cycling

• Several bike clubs and advocacy groups (3000 members) • Dozens of local cycling related websites • Information, advocacy and cycling culture • Social media : Facebook groups, Meet-up groups, Twitter chats

• Many local charities use cycling as a fund raiser and have thousands of participants every year * 2003 Study by Decima Research ** City of Ottawa web site

Capital Vélo Fest 6 Month Development Timeline • Conceived of idea in November 2010 • Researched concept December-January • Informed and recruited supporters January-March 2011 • City, Bike shops, advocacy groups, bike clubs, sponsors • Founded non-profit corporation -- March • Logistics planning March – May • Launched website April • Volunteer recruitment April – May • First festival June 4, 2011

First Year Results 34 Participating Organizations 1000 Festival Attendees Financially Positive www.CapitalVeloFest.ca

Capital Vélo Fest Overview • Held at a downtown location • Ottawa City Hall Festival Plaza • Bike Rodeo during the day • Tour La Nuit in the evening

www.CapitalVeloFest.ca

6


Bike Rodeo • Information, education, and entertainment • Kids safety village • Demo bikes, workshops • Cycling games • Unique bike displays • Food & music

Participating Organizations Provided Prizes As The Cost of Entry Collected names and email addresses to build a distribution list

Critical Steps To Launch • Non-profit incorporation • Establish a viable and vibrant board of directors • Recruiting supporters (one-one meetings, emails, partnerships) • Local governments • Cycling industry • Cycling advocacy groups • Environmental groups • Community associations • Sponsors • Promotion • Website • Posters • Online media • Ottawa Festivals • Volunteer Recruitment • Legal requirements • Insurance, permits, supplier contracts www.CapitalVeloFest.ca

Volunteers • Online recruitment : website, Facebook, Twitter • Use Google Doc’s as a survey/form • Organizations • Algonquin college; High Schools • Volunteer Ottawa; Ottawa Festivals • Align with a charitable organization • Functions • Administrative assistance • Rodeo guides • Tour La Nuit road barrier monitor and safety patrol • Photographers(still, video) • Incentives • T-shirt, Appreciation event, Prizes • Thank-you’s Over 100 Volunteers Required Majority Are to Close the Road for the Tour La Nuit

Budget Highlights • As a start-up festival, looked for free or in-kind services where ever possible • Key expense items

• Venue rental : $2000 (festival plaza and road for Tour la Nuit) • Policing : $3000 • Insurance : $1400

• Volunteer incentives : $700 • Music : $1000 • Revenue streams

• Sponsorships • Tour La Nuit registrations • Merchandise sales

Festival Attendee Analysis Created survey on Google docs and emailed to festival participants

Even gender distribution, median age 45, part of a family

Strong propensity to follow up with festival vendors

Relatively high family income

Physically active, with a variety of sporting interests
